If \(A\) and \(B\) are matrices of order 3 and \(|A|=5,|B|=3\), then \(|3 A B|\) is

  1. A 425
  2. B 405
  3. C 565
  4. D 585

Correct Answer

(B) 405

Given order of matrix \(A\) and \(B\) are 3 ,
\(|A|=5,|B|=3\)
\(\Rightarrow\) The order of \(A B\) matrix is also 3 .
\(|A B|=|A| \cdot|B|=15\)
Using the property \(|K A|=K^{n}|A|\), where \(n\) is the order of square matrix
\(\begin{aligned}
\Rightarrow \quad|3 A B| &=3^{3}|A B| \\
&=27 \times 15=405
\end{aligned}\)
